Somalian Frankincense

The note of Somalian Frankincense is a crystalline, radiant tapestry of olfactive impressions. It opens with a bright, almost citrusy zest, reminiscent of lemon peel, but quickly deepens into a profound resinous heart. There's an unmistakable ethereal quality, a cool, dry smoke that is neither harsh nor heavy, but rather airy and uplifting. Beneath this initial clarity lies a subtle peppery spice, a hint of turpentine-like sharpness that lends it a medicinal, almost antiseptic cleanliness, juxtaposed with a warm, balsamic sweetness that emerges as it dries down. Its texture is dry, powdery-resinous, like crushed ancient crystals, with an incredible longevity. It projects with a dignified, almost reverent sillage, evolving from a luminous top-heart facet into a grounding, enduring base note that can linger for many hours, offering an anchor of serene warmth.
